An embodiment I is shown in fig. 1-3, an anti-slip air cushion bed comprises a nursing bed 1, wherein an air cushion bed 2 is arranged on the nursing bed 1, the air cushion bed 2 comprises an air cushion 24, the air cushion 24 is provided with a plurality of air cushion belts arranged in the nursing bed 1, fixing belts 23 are arranged between the upper end of the air cushion bed 2 and the lower end of the air cushion bed 2, fixing parts are arranged in the middle of the fixing belts 23, the air cushion 24 is fixed in the air cushion bed 2 by the fixing parts, and the length of the fixing belts 23 are arranged between the upper end of the air cushion bed 2 and the lower end of the air cushion bed 2, so that the positions of the air cushion bed 2 can be fixed, and sliding of the air cushion bed 2 on the nursing bed 1 can be prevented. The fixing portion provided in the middle of the fixing belt 23 fixes the inflatable cushion 24 in the inflatable cushion bed 2, ensures that the inflatable cushion 24 is in a correct position, and provides stable support.
The first support rod 21 is arranged at the lower end of the fixing belt 23, the lower end face of the first support rod 21 is attached to the upper end face of the nursing bed 1, the first support rod 21 is provided with two left and right sides of the air cushion bed 2, the lower end face of the first support rod is attached to the upper end face of the nursing bed 1, additional support and stability are provided, the air cushion bed 2 is prevented from sliding sideways in the use process, and the first support rod 21 can support the front and back positions of the air cushion 24 to prevent the air cushion 24 from sliding due to extrusion.
The second support rod 22 is vertically arranged at the lower end of the fixing belt 23 with the first support rod 21, the second support rod 22 connects the first support rods 21 at two positions, the second support rod 22 and the first support rod 21 form an I-shaped structure, and the I-shaped structure formed by the second support rod 22 and the first support rod 21 can prevent the left and right positions of the inflatable cushion 24 from sliding.
The fixing belts 23 are arranged at the left side and the right side of the air cushion bed 2, and the two ends of the air cushion 24 are fixed by the fixing belts 23.

The fixed band 23 upper end is provided with two fixed strips 5, and fixed strip 5 is fixed the upper end at nursing bed 1 with fixed bolster 3, has ensured the firm connection of fixed band 23, fixed bolster 3 and nursing bed 1, prevents that air bed 2 from sliding or shifting on nursing bed 1.
The inflatable cushion 24 is cylindrical in shape, and the fixing portions are identical in shape to the inflatable cushion 24.
The second support rods 22 are provided with a plurality of first support rods 21 between two positions, and the second support rods 22 are provided with a plurality of first support rods 21 between two positions, so that the number and distribution of the support rods are increased, more uniform supporting force is provided, and the sliding and deformation of the air cushion bed 2 are effectively prevented.
The bottoms of the first support rod 21 and the second support rod 22 are provided with rubber strips 6, and the rubber strips 6 can provide additional friction force, so that the friction force between the bed and the ground is increased, the position of the air cushion bed 2 is stabilized, sliding is prevented, and the length of the air cushion bed 2 is the same as that of the nursing bed 1.
In the second embodiment, as shown in fig. 4, on the basis of the first embodiment, the first support rod 21 is further improved, the first support rod 21 is arranged at the joint of each inflatable cushion 24 in a sectional structure, the first support rod 2101, the second support rod 2102, the hinge 2103 and the hinge 2103 are arranged between the first support rod 2101 and the second support rod 2102, the hinge 2103 connects the first support rod 2101 and the second support rod 2102, the hinge 2103 is arranged at the joint of each inflatable cushion 24, the hinge 2103 is made of rubber, the foreign body feeling of a patient is reduced, the comfort of the patient is improved, the hinge 2103 enables the first support rod 2101 and the second support rod 2102 to be bent simultaneously according to the adjustment of the backrest angle of the nursing bed 1, the fitting degree of the first support rod 21 and the nursing bed 1 is better increased, the friction force is increased, and the inflatable cushion 24 is prevented from sliding due to movement of the patient.
